Traditional Rioja wines refer to a type of wine produced in the Rioja region of Spain using traditional winemaking methods and grape varieties.
Key Features
- Aged in oak barrels
- Blend of Tempranillo, Garnacha, and Mazuelo grapes
- Long aging potential
- Distinctive flavor profile
